Patrick Egan was a reserve forward for Syracuse for two seasons. He started a game as a sophomore against Penn State, in what turned out to be a blow out win.

Egan was a field director for the American Red Cross, and spent 39 years as a field representative in social services.

Egan passed away in 1981.
